NC's defeat leads to revocation of employment policy
5/23/2014 11:25:14 PM
Early Times Report

Jammu, May 23: Kuldeep Kumar Rao an active member of All Jammu and Kashmir Movement for Peace and Justice (AJKMPJ) reacted to the cabinet decision revoking old employment policy of the state government, has attributed it to the drubbing of both NC & Congress in the recently concluded Lok Sabha elections.
As per press release, Rao said that recent poll results are eye openers for the coalition government for their anti-people and anti-unemployed youth policies, against the suppressive attitude with regard to the non-delegation of powers to Panchyats, against non-formation of De-limitation commission, denial of rights to lakhs of displaced POK refugees etc. Rao said that coalition government must read the writings on the wall and put their heads down to solve the burning issues of common masses as the people can't be befooled for all the times. Rao hoped that Modi led government in the centre fulfills its long list of promises made to the public of the country who have pinned high hopes with him.
